Synastry: two charts overlaid

Synastry compares Planet A in one chart to Planet B in the other. Classic patterns:

  • Sun–Moon contacts — emotional recognition
  • Venus–Mars contacts — attraction chemistry
  • Saturn contacts — commitment and friction

Synastry excels at naming where ease and tension show up — attraction, communication, pacing.

Composite: the relationship as its own chart

A composite chart calculates midpoints between two natal charts to describe the relationship entity itself — its purpose, stress points, and growth edges.

Composite is not "better" than synastry; it answers a different question: What is this bond trying to become?
